SPECIAL SOUTH BOAT
To provide for South Island people who are visiting Wellington for the final days of the Exhibition, it has been arranged for the Wahine to make a special trip from Wellington to Lyttelton next Sunday, leaving at 7.45 p.ni.

XTOTICE IS HEREBY GIVEN that it is proposed, under the provisions of the Public Works Act, 1928, to take the land described in the Schedule hereto for the purposes of a road. And notice is hereby further given .that the plan of .the land so required to be taken is deposited in the post office at Petone and is there open for inspection; and that all persons affected by,the taking of the said laud should, if they have any well-grounded objections to the taking of such land, set forth life same in writing, and send such writing within forty days from the first publication of this notice, to the Minister of Public Works at Wellington. SCHEDULE.
Approximate area of the piece of land required to be taken: 1.55 perches. Being portion of Subdivision K of Section 2, Hutt District. .Situated in Block XIII, Belmont Survey District. In the Wellington Land District; as the same is more particularly delineated on the plan marked P.W.D. 103850, deposited in the office of the Minister of Public Works at Wellington. R. SEMPLE, Minister of Public Works. (P.W. 41/703/1/1.) PRIVATE BILL. THE OTAKI AND PORIRUA EMPOWERING AMENDMENT ACT, 1940. XTOTICE IS HEREBY GIVEN that application is intended to be made to the General Assembly of New Zealand in the ensuing Session by HERBERT EDGAR EVANS, of Wellington, Barrister and Solicitor, and REGINALD HERBERT WEBB, of Wellington, Barrister and Solicitor (hereinafter called “the Promoters”) for leave to bring in a Private Bill the short title of which is as above to effect the following objects and purposes, viz.: — TO AMEND The Otaki and Porirua Empowering Act, 1907, and TO EMPOWER the Porirua College Trust Board to award and pay Scholarships tenable at certain schools and to validate certain Scholarships already awarded, ALSO to validate and confirm certain retiring allowances made by the said Board to the principal and the assistant teacher of the school recently carried on at Otaki by the said Board or the closing of the said school and TO EMPOWER the Board to establish out of income reserves for. certain specified purposes'AND to dedicate, sell, exchange, mortgage, lease and purchase property. Printed copies of the proposed Bill will bo deposited at the office of the Examiner of Standing Orders at Parliament House, Wellington, not later than fourteen (14) days after the commencement of the Session. ■ < Dated at Wellington this Ist day of Mav. 1940. HADFIELD, PEACOCK AND TRIPE, Solicitors to the above-named Promoters. CRUELTY TO ANIMALS. NT - OU are earnestly requested to report -L to the S.P.C.A. any act of cruelty you may notice.
